    Former BDO evading arrest in Odisha captured in Delhi after 8 years

    A former Block Development Officer (BDO) from Odisha, who was on the run for eight years, has been arrested in Delhi for corruption cases. Ramesh Chandra Sahoo, the former BDO of Narayanpatna in Koraput, was wanted in seven corruption cases by the Vigilance department. Sahoo, a former Odisha Administrative Service (OAS) officer, was produced at a court in Delhi and will be brought to Odisha.

    Sahoo is accused of misusing funds for the construction of Anganwadi centres at Tovapadar, Mankid, and Dumsil. He is also accused of misusing funds meant for the construction of a road at Pachingi. The amount of funds embezzled is estimated to be around Rs 34 lakh.
